The Challenge: Finding Tasty & Fast Meals in Terminal 1

The travel industry and its affiliate businesses took a significant hit from the pandemic. Travel has increased gradually since its near halt last spring, and some airport businesses have reopened — but not all. SFO’s Terminal 1, which wasn’t overflowing with dining options to begin with, was down to only four eateries. Given that most SFO employees often have limited time to order, pay and eat a meal, they didn’t have time to go to other terminals or leave the airport. Except for some full-service restaurants, airports (including SFO) aren’t exactly bastions of innovative cuisine. Essential airport employees quickly grew bored with the limited Terminal 1 dining options.

The Solution: Food Trucks — Safe, Fast & Diverse

Food trucks have turned out to be one of the safest places to order food during the pandemic — they are outdoors, require fewer employees to prepare and serve food, and it’s easier to maintain social distancing. Our Off the Grid team realized food trucks were the perfect solution to solving SFO’s challenge of offering a wider variety of safe dining choices. 

Two trucks per day park just outside Terminal 1B on the Departures Level near Door #1 from 11 a.m. to 2 p.m., Monday through Friday.
